Senate Bill 132: Reduces TANF Assistance to Families Whose Children Fail to Maintain "Satisfactory Academic Progress"
Sponsors:
Senator CampfieldSummary:
This bill would reduce assistance payments to needy families whose children withdraw from school or fail to maintain "satisfactory academic progress."
HSLDA's Position:
HSLDA does not believe that payments for children's essential living expenses should be reduced for failure to perform academically. This bill should be opposed.
